When solving for missing measurements such as side lengths, angles, or areas, always apply the appropriate geometric formulas. For example, the sum of interior angles in a polygon is calculated by the formula (n-2) × 180°, where “n” is the number of sides. This formula is helpful in determining unknown angles when given some of the values.

For problems that involve angles formed by intersecting lines, recall that vertical angles are always equal, and adjacent angles on a straight line add up to 180°. These properties are frequently tested in exercises, and applying them correctly will lead to accurate solutions.
